First steps after an accident are to stay safe seek medical care and call the authorities. Get a copy of any police report and document your injuries. Then contact a local personal injury attorney to review your rights and discuss options.
In California most personal injury claims must be filed within two years of the injury. Exceptions can apply for minors or government claims. Starting early helps preserve evidence and build a strong case.
The typical process includes an intake review investigations demand negotiations and possibly litigation. Your attorney explains options and fair potential outcomes at each stage.
Many personal injury lawyers work on a contingency basis meaning there are no upfront fees. You pay a percentage of any recovery only if the case settles or wins.
A strong case usually involves clear liability robust evidence and documented damages. An attorney can help assess these factors and advise on next steps.
If the other party lacks insurance you may still have options based on your own coverage or available state or private remedies. An attorney can guide you through next steps.
Many cases settle without going to trial, but some may proceed to court if a fair agreement cannot be reached.
Contingency fees are a percentage of any recovery. There can also be costs advanced by the firm that are recovered from the settlement or verdict.
Bring identifying documents medical records accident reports photos and any witness contact information to your initial consultation.
Case duration varies based on complexity and court schedules. Simple cases may resolve in months while others take longer.
